Sports Illustrated expands its US reach with Gaming Realms
Along with the Sports Illustrated brand, the gaming content provider will increase its presence in Wolverine State.
The terms of the partnership will allow the igaming site to gain additional content through titles like Slingo Sweet Bonanza and Slingo Lucky Larry’s Lobstermania.
Howard Mittman is the 888 US President. He noted that “Partnering with Gaming Realms through Our New SI Casino Brand is a key component of our product- and content leadership strategy here in the US.
“This partnership will allow us to offer unique and exciting experiences for our players in Michigan. We look forward to continuing our work with the Gaming Realms staff.”
The latest tie-up with Gaming Realms is the result of the group’s debut in the region in 2022. It also expands on an existing partnership with the operator group.
In the past three months, the two companies also partnered up in New Jersey, Denmark, Sweden, and Spain.
Craig Falciglia is Director of Business Development at Gaming Realms. He said, “We are excited once again to partner with 888 to deliver innovative slot machines that offer unparalleled engagement through their customer-bases in Michigan.
“This collaboration via SI Casino builds on our existing strong relationship with 888. We have already received positive feedback from similar international agreements with the operator.”
Integrity reviews reveal that 888 poker has recovered a record amount from 888 Poker
Online poker site 888 has revealed that it has paid out $287,292 in refunds to players between 2022 and 2022. These were recovered from accounts that were deemed to have violated its fair gambling policy.
888poker reported that software programming was used to give unfair advantages to real-life players. It also highlighted progress in the issue of bots, RTA and software programming.
The operator paid out $287,292 to 6,801 players, which is a 32 percent increase year-over-year. This represents an average of $42 per player.
Matankrakow is Head of Poker Offering at888poker. He explained that 888poker takes the issue of integrity of games very seriously. We have seen a rise in the detection of bot accounts, RTA, collusion, and cooperation from our players this year. This has allowed us to return almost $290,000.
“In the coming year, we will continue to put our efforts into this area in order to make sure that our customers have an enjoyable, fair, and safe experience playing with 888poker.”
